Address

tb1q2mug7xd9t7pdwf8gde6tehca5vxxsj7vnuj6ahCopy

Total Received

3451.63307012 TBTC

Total Sent

3451.63307012 TBTC

№ Transactions

2

Final Balance

0 TBTC

Transactions
Filter